The Centre for Development Communications (CDC) is a non-profit media and communications NGO established in 2003 and registered in 2005 under Malawi's Trustees Incorporation Act.
- Vision: A Malawi where citizens have access to information and make informed decisions about their development.
- Mission: Use multimedia communication to influence behaviours, attitudes, and practices — promoting social change through edutainment, advocacy, and outreach.
- Motto: "Effecting Change Through Communication"
- Executive Director: Fred Yiwombe
CDC specializes in Social & Behaviour Change Communication (SBCC) using Rights-Based Approach and edutainment methodologies. We blend theory-based, evidence-driven storytelling with mass media, radio drama, and community mobilization to create lasting impact across Malawi.

Democracy & Governance
Civic & voter education, anti-corruption programs. Accredited by MEC since 2009 for national voter education campaigns.
- 2009, 2014, 2019 Elections
- 2020 Fresh Presidential Elections
- 193 communities reached (2019)
Health & SRHR
HIV/AIDS awareness, family planning, COVID-19 vaccination, and cholera prevention campaigns.
- One Love HIV Campaign
- TUNZA Family Planning
- COVID-19 vaccination (15K+)
Climate Change & Resilience
Flood response, cyclone Idai recovery, community resilience building, and environmental awareness.
- Cyclone Idai Response (UNICEF)
- Cholera prevention (19 districts)
- 36 listening groups
Gender & Human Rights
Empowering women, girls, elderly, PWDs, and orphans through rights-based approaches.
- Women & girls empowerment
- Orphans & vulnerable children
- People with disabilities
